> Subject: [PATCH] drm/i915/backlight: allow hybrid pin-enable + AUX brightness
> panels
> 
> Commit 102d44b3a8fa ("drm/i915/backlight: Fix VESA backlight possible check
> condition") restricted the VESA backlight path to fully AUX-based panels
> (enable and adjustment both via AUX), on the grounds that the hybrid
> configurations are not currently supported.
> 
> The hybrid pin-enable + AUX-adjustment configuration is however already
> handled: intel_dp_aux_vesa_enable_backlight() falls back to the PWM funcs
> for enable when info.aux_enable is unset, and
> drm_edp_backlight_init() supports aux_set without aux_enable.
> 
> At least one panel requires this configuration to work at all: the Tianma
> Y156ZAN02.0 in the Google Pixel Slate (nocturne) advertises
> DP_EDP_BACKLIGHT_BRIGHTNESS_AUX_SET_CAP but not
> DP_EDP_BACKLIGHT_AUX_ENABLE_CAP (DP_EDP_GENERAL_CAP_1 = 0xfb,
> DP_EDP_BACKLIGHT_ADJUSTMENT_CAP = 0xff). The panel ignores the PWM
> pin for brightness adjustment, and resets its AUX brightness register
> (DP_EDP_BACKLIGHT_BRIGHTNESS_MSB/LSB) to 0 whenever panel power is
> cycled. With the PWM backlight funcs selected, the panel comes back black
> after every suspend/resume or DPMS off/on cycle while all driver-visible state
> (link training, PPS, PWM duty) looks healthy.
> Firmware rewrites the register at boot, which masks the problem until the 
> first
> runtime panel power cycle.
> 
> Allow the hybrid configuration by requiring only AUX brightness adjustment
> capability; backlight enable keeps using the pin/PWM path via the existing
> fallback.
> 
> Tested on the Google Pixel Slate (KBL-Y) on 7.1.4: i915 now selects the VESA
> AUX backlight interface, the panel's AUX brightness register is restored 
> across
> suspend/resume, and brightness control works over the full range where it
> previously had no effect.
